How To Choose Bathroom Rug. Generally, when shopping for a bathroom rug, it's important to consider the color, size, material, durability, required maintenance and any additional safety features that the mat provides, so there's. But what makes a bath rug truly stand out? There are a few different options to choose from, including bath mats, floor rugs, and toilet rugs. The key attributes to look for are its absorbency, ease of cleaning, and its effectiveness in protecting your floor. The right rug can also tie together the design elements of your bathroom, making it feel cozy and inviting. Switching out your bathroom rugs is an easy and affordable way to infuse the space with personality. Whether you're stepping out of the shower or brushing your teeth at the sink, having the right sized bathroom rug can make a significant difference. Discover different bathroom rug materials including cotton, polyester, microfiber, nylon, wool, rubber, chenille, memory foam, and which is best to use. Bath mats are typically smaller and designed to stand in front of your shower or bathtub to catch water. This guide will help you navigate through various rug sizes to ensure you choose the perfect one for each spot in your bathroom. The first step in choosing a bathroom rug is deciding what type of rug you need. Bath rugs and mats are a functional yet stylish addition to any bathroom, but with such a variety of styles, colors, and materials on offer, selecting the right one requires some deliberation.
